Output 2708f7f897f758121f3d43b9f5729c5237efff2e5ba93db80d96356ca70041ca:1

value
42263523
script pubkey
OP_0 OP_PUSHBYTES_20 c4c66166a8d19dd7cef5802b32f13e17585f59c6
address
bc1qcnrxze4g6xwa0nh4sq4n9uf7zav97kwxjxpd4w
transaction
2708f7f897f758121f3d43b9f5729c5237efff2e5ba93db80d96356ca70041ca
spent
true